Q: Do you have to be a member to use the outdoor range?

A: Yes, or else you will have to have a friend who is a full badge member to supervise you and sign you in as a guest. The club is taking extra measures when it comes to safety, so even if you join the club today, it takes you few qualifications and 6 months to become a full badge member, then you can use the range by yourself unsupervised.

Charlotte Rifle and Pistol Club has it all: pistol ranges indoor and outdoor, rifle ranges, shotgun fields for skeet, trap, and five stand, and even a plinking area. No matter your shooting discipline, you'll find a welcoming and well-maintained club. What truly sets this club apart is their commitment to safety. The staff and range officers are knowledgeable and prioritize a safe shooting environment for everyone. Whether you're a seasoned competitor or a new shooter, you'll feel comfortable and confident.

I just joined and am very happy with the way the joining process went. I appreciate the absolute focus on safety and think a $600 joining fee and $300 renewal, for a club of any kind, is very reasonable. What I don't think is reasonable is non-members complaining about the price and requirements to join the club. Steven Craig, if you read this, I think you missed out by not joining and I think you have quite a bit of misinformation. Namely.... A background check does not cost $500. The initial membership dues are $600, so I'm sure that's where the confusion came in. There is no sit down interview as you mentioned. There is an orientation that is required once your application is approved, but that really is just to meet the staff and tour the grounds and to get to know the place. I thought this was a very well thought out presentation and made me feel welcomed. We are also required, as a part of the membership, to donate our time to the club to help lend a hand where one is needed. All of your prior experience is incredible and you could have been a great asset to the club. I would also like to say, you shouldn't feel offended by the dedication to safety the club has. The mentality here is everyone falls in line when it comes to safety, regardless of your prior training, and no one gets a free pass on following the rules. That's what makes it safe. When one person joins that thinks they're above protocol and starts doing their own thing...that's exactly how things go bad. Being in the military, I'm surprised you had such a hard time with that concept. We're here to have fun but want to make sure everyone goes home safely. The steps the club has in place are there to ensure that exact thing happens. If you reconsider, feel free to reach out. Would love to shoot with you sometime. Take care!
